Either, we're due in Portland and their youth is showing in the playoffs. They have no true low post game and it basically makes them an inconsistent jump shooting team. I think Kobe would love the challenge of BRoy and some more Bynum Oden goodness would be fun to watch. People forget how easily we beat them at home and I think in a playoff series with us locked in it would be a similar result as the Jazz, they win one home game we take the series in 5.
We match up well with the Rockets. Portland's bigs are slower and don't have a good way of attacking Yao and Aldridge isn't taking as much advantage of the smaller Scola and Landry as he should be. Pau abuses Yao on the offensive end so it negates Yao's post up mostly and Bynum does pretty well against him also. We he is out there Pau is way too big for Scola and Lamar matches up well with him and Landry also. Brooks is a little too inexperienced and so small when we funnel him to the lane he doesn't cause nearly as much problems as a guy like D Will. The only thing that sucks about playing them is it will be hard on Kobe. He has figured out Ron and Shane's D pretty well and has gotten into an nice groove against them but it would still be a long physical battle against those two guys and I'd rather avoid it if possible.
Don't matter though, I'm pretty confident we'll beat either in 5.
